Obtain the full firm name and address, and make certain that the firm has a present state permit and sufficient insurance coverage. (Generally, this means a minimum of a million dollars in liability and worker's compensation coverage.) Obtain permit and policy numbers, after that validate that they are present. Determine whether any kind of protests or lawsuits have actually happened in the previous or are pending.


Contractors will often provide you a dealt with bid, however some job on a "cost-plus" basis, billing you for materials, time/labor, and an administrative or overhead cost. This is sometimes a legitimate choice, yet it ought to have a cap or some provision to consist of expense overruns. Beware of any type of service provider who asks you to pay in cash or spend for the whole task upfront.

As a general rule, it's smart to speak with at the very least three service providers for your job before you make a decision. Use that time to learn more about the contractor. Attempt to obtain a feeling for their work principles, top priorities, and total commitment. Do not be reluctant when it pertains to asking inquiries - custom home construction.


The responses you obtain could be the determining aspect between one service provider and one more. Prior to employing a contractor, consult your insurance policy representative to see what's covered by your home owner's plan relating to home fixings and makeover. Make certain the service providers you're speaking with have insurance coverage, too, which their plan has ample coverage for your jobs.
